Example #1
0
def main():
    option_parser, opts, args = parse_command_line_parameters(**script_info)

    exclude_otus_fp = opts.exclude_otus_fp

    if not opts.taxonomy_fname:
        otu_to_taxonomy = None
    else:
        infile = open(opts.taxonomy_fname, 'U')
        otu_to_taxonomy = parse_taxonomy(infile)

    ids_to_exclude = []
    if exclude_otus_fp:
        if splitext(exclude_otus_fp)[1] in ('.fasta', '.fna'):
            ids_to_exclude = \
                get_seq_ids_from_fasta_file(open(exclude_otus_fp, 'U'))
        else:
            ids_to_exclude = \
                get_seq_ids_from_seq_id_file(open(exclude_otus_fp, 'U'))

    sample_metadata = None
    if opts.mapping_fp is not None:
        with open(opts.mapping_fp, 'U') as map_f:
            mapping_data, mapping_header, mapping_comments = \
                parse_mapping_file(map_f)

        sample_metadata = mapping_file_to_dict(mapping_data, mapping_header)

    with open(opts.otu_map_fp, 'U') as otu_map_f:
        biom_otu_table = make_otu_table(otu_map_f,
                                        otu_to_taxonomy=otu_to_taxonomy,
                                        otu_ids_to_exclude=ids_to_exclude,
                                        sample_metadata=sample_metadata)

    write_biom_table(biom_otu_table, opts.output_biom_fp)
